About The Position

The Certified Medical Assistant provides advanced clinical and administrative support to ensure high-quality patient care and efficient clinic operations. This role performs a full range of front and back-office duties, including patient intake, vital signs, procedures, EKGs, point-of-care testing, scheduling, authorizations, and telehealth support. The position requires proficiency in advanced clinical procedures, accurate and timely documentation, infection prevention practices, instrument sterilization, and regulatory compliance. The Certified Medical Assistant anticipates patient and provider needs, promotes efficient workflow, and delivers exceptional customer service. This role serves as a resource for team members by supporting onboarding, sharing knowledge, and modeling best practices. Candidates must demonstrate strong communication, critical thinking, organizational skills, attention to detail, and proficiency with EHR and Microsoft Office applications. Qualified candidates will possess advanced knowledge of medications and vaccinations, a commitment to quality patient care, and the ability to work independently while upholding the organization's mission, vision, and values.
